Is Paris more expensive than Gibraltar to visit?
Comparing taxi prices, a ride in Paris costs an average of 5.35 GBP pounds, 41% more expensive than Gibraltar, with a fare of 3.80 GBP pounds,
while train tickets cost 82% more in Paris: 1.82 GBP pounds against 1.00 GBP pounds in Gibraltar.
Comparing the price of a meal, they range from 15.40 GBP euros in Paris, 10% more than the 14.00 GBP euros in Gibraltar.
The price of a coffee is approximately 60% more expensive in Paris, with an average of 3.69 GBP euros, while in Gibraltar the coffee costs 2.30 GBP.

What is the weather like in Paris compared to Gibraltar?
The average temperature in Gibraltar is 31.56 degrees in summer, with precipitation around 2.3 mm ,Paris's temperatures reach 33.34 during the hot season, with 12.0 average of rain rate . In winter, however, weather indicators show around -3.85 degrees in Paris, compared to the 6.75 average degrees reported in Gibraltar. During the winter period, Gibraltar can register 6.0 mm precipitation, while Paris have an average of 3.0 mm rain level.
